Overview of Pricing Structure

The pricing on Baofengradio.co.uk is presented as a direct-to-consumer model with an emphasis on “Hot Deals” and “Sale” items. This strategy aims to give buyers the impression they are getting a bargain.

  • Discounted Individual Units: Products like the BAOFENG UV-5R Dual Band VHF/UHF Walkie Talkies are listed at £23.99, down from £32.49. Similarly, the Baofeng UV-28 Pro Walkie Talkie is £36.99, reduced from £58.99. These are typical entry-level to mid-range prices for Baofeng radios, often reflecting their affordability in the market.
  • Bundle Discounts: A significant part of their pricing strategy revolves around multi-pack bundles. For example, an “8x Baofeng UV-28 Pro Walkie Talkie” set is priced at £275.99, reduced from £471.92. This translates to roughly £34.50 per unit in the bundle, compared to £36.99 for a single unit. The “20x Baofeng UV-28 Pro” bundle at £675.99 (from £1,192.79) further exemplifies this bulk discount approach, bringing the per-unit cost down to about £33.80. This is clearly aimed at businesses, groups, or large families requiring multiple units, incentivising larger purchases.

Understanding Licensing and Legal Use of Walkie Talkies in the UK

The legality and required licensing for walkie-talkies in the UK, particularly concerning models like Baofeng, are critical for users to understand. The information provided on Baofengradio.co.uk in its FAQ section touches upon this, specifically mentioning PMR446. It’s crucial for users to be aware of the regulations to avoid legal issues.

PMR446: Licence-Free Operation

PMR446 (Personal Mobile Radio, 446-446.2 MHz) is a specific part of the UHF radio frequency range designated for licence-free use in most European countries, including the UK. This means that radios operating within this frequency range, with specific power limits and non-removable antennas, can be used by the general public without requiring an individual licence.

  • Key Characteristics of PMR446 Radios:
    • Frequency Range: 446.000 to 446.200 MHz (UHF).
    • Output Power: Maximum of 0.5 Watts ERP (Effective Radiated Power).
    • Antenna: Must have a fixed, non-removable antenna. This prevents users from attaching larger, more powerful antennas that could exceed legal power limits or cause interference.
  • Baofeng BF-88E/BF888S PMR446: Baofengradio.co.uk explicitly mentions that models like the “BF-88E/BF888S PMR446” are “completely legal radio in UK and Europe” because they adhere to these technical parameters (0.5W output power, fixed antenna). This is important clarification for consumers.

Amateur (Ham) Radio and Licensing

Many Baofeng radios, especially popular models like the UV-5R and UV-28 Pro, are often marketed as “amateur ham radios.” These devices are far more powerful and versatile than PMR446 radios and typically operate on a wider range of frequencies (VHF/UHF) with higher output power (e.g., 8W or 10W for the UV-28 Pro).

  • Licence Requirement: To legally transmit on these frequencies in the UK, an Amateur Radio Licence issued by Ofcom (the UK’s communications regulator) is mandatory. This licence requires passing exams to demonstrate knowledge of radio theory, operating procedures, and regulations.
  • Higher Power: The listed 10W output power for the Baofeng UV-28 Pro is significantly higher than the 0.5W limit for PMR446. Using such a powerful device without a licence for transmission is illegal.
  • GPS and Multi-Band Features: Features like GPS and multi-band capabilities on radios like the UV-28 Pro indicate they are designed for more advanced amateur or professional use, necessitating a licence for legal operation beyond basic listening.

Implications of Misuse

Operating a radio transceiver without the appropriate licence, or operating a PMR446 radio outside its legal parameters (e.g., modifying the antenna or boosting power), can lead to serious consequences.

  • Interference: Illegal transmissions can cause interference to legitimate radio services, including emergency services, aviation, and other licensed users.
  • Fines and Penalties: Ofcom actively monitors the radio spectrum. Unlicensed operation can result in significant fines, confiscation of equipment, and in serious cases, criminal prosecution.
